On April 25 2013 21:25 LaughingTulkas wrote:
I recently started playing as a FTP player. I've never played an MMO before and I'm having fun! I realize that I have no standard to compare to (I'm don't think I'll ever pay a monthly fee for playing ANY game), but I think if you're a Star Wars fan the game is quite enjoyable so far. The worlds seem well populated to me and about 95% of the time I have zero wait time when queueing up for a flashpoint (I play a tank). Everyone I've played with is friendly and nice. The quests aren't super diverse but the storyline is pretty good (Jedi Guardian) so far, and the voice acting is great.

From what I've heard, the game is more suited to people who also like single player RPGs like myself, and who don't mind doing all the single player quests. I like the single player mode, but also the ability to play with others when I feel like it. The main criticism I hear is that the MMO part of it is lacking, but for me it has a good balance between solo and multi play. For the price, I think it's awesome, and definitely worth checking out if you match what I said above.


I'd say it has always been a top 3 mmo. It's definitely up there with WoW and Guild Wars 2. The problem ToR ran into when it first launched was a lack of content when compared to WoW, which it is incredibly similar to. Most people hit end game and then felt there just weren't enough features to justify playing it over WoW, which is a shame because it's truly a great game.

As far as questing goes, I'd say it pretty easily beats all other MMOs if only for the storylines themselves.

On May 08 2013 01:45 Capped wrote:
Damn i thought about playing again since its F2P now, you dont really get alot for being an old subscriber do you lol.

No ranked pvp is probably one of the greediest restrictions ive seen, putting that on an old subscriber who paid out over £100 in game + subs for a game that went bust pretty quick is pretty harsh.

Anyway, i see you have to buy "unlocks" for pretty much everything (gear, weekly passes etc) are they all obtainable with in game money, or will i be sitting in greens because i cant fork out a few $$


You can buy most unlocks for in game cash i had started stock piling them before my one month had ended.....sad part is though that as f2p you have a 200 or 300k limit on credits so things like the artifact authorization even for just one character are way out of your price range.

I played for about a month and a half before i called it quits. Pvp is a joke even as a sub and the amount of f2p without purple gear was rediculous at the time. Id go into a warzone and out of 16 people maybe 4 had adequate gear so i lost ablot initially because my team mates couldnt take a hit and i couldnt be everywhere at once.

Pve was just standard mmo "move here move here dont stand in the fire" crap, even the quests while sometimes voiced beautifully with good dialogue were standard fetch x or kill x crap that eventually just made me not even listen to the dialogue because it was just a rehash of crap id already heard umpteen times.

To the person who said this was top 3 mmo, how...how the fuck could you ever say that even at its peak? At its peak it had maybe as many subs as dc online.....and that failed and had to go f2p as well.
